Philip Wittamore

Back to Powerbasic 
Sunday, August 1, 2010, 08:38 - Computers
Posted by Administrator


I've just finished a demo application in Powerbasic. The original application, a COM client, was written in VB6. The problem I had with duplicating it in Powerbasic is that PB doesn't support safearray's natively. Thankfully a genius by the name of José Roca has worked it out already. His safearray WIN32API is a pure marvel: http://www.jose.it-berater.org/smfforum ... oard=344.0

add comment   |  permalink   |   ( 3 / 49 )
Defragging your VM 
Wednesday, July 28, 2010, 17:46 - Computers
Posted by Administrator
I run Ubuntu as my main OS, but I have to use windows for work, so I run XP in virtualbox, this enables me to run and test software on all sorts of different operatng systems in a window without ruining my main system. Anyway, a great tool for defragging and optimising windows is ultradefrag


add comment   |  permalink   |  related link   |   ( 3 / 40 )
Powerbasic 
Tuesday, July 27, 2010, 18:11 - Computers
Posted by Administrator


When I was a lad I wrote programs in basic on my Sinclair ZX81, As I remember the lack of RAM on this revered ancestor limited any programs to about 10 lines. A subsequent upgrade to the Amstrad CPC offered more memory, and Locomotive Basic, with which I proceeded to write a Morse decoder. It actually worked - I was able to read a few shortwave radio morse messages from the French Navy in Toulon at one point.

Then a PC arrived and Borland's TurboBasic was the killer basic. When Borland stopped distributing it, the original creator, Bob Zale bought it back and renamed it Powerbasic.

Anyway, a couple of years back I bought a version to whip up a quick project demo, and saw that it was full of goodness as it did the job quickly without a steep learning curve.

Winding back to today, Powerbasic has released Version 9, and has added OOP among other things, so I've upgraded for fun and am presently poking around with it.

I just wish I'd had it on my ZX81...


add comment   |  permalink   |  related link   |   ( 3 / 40 )

| 1 | 2 |